A:A minimum of 1,000 clinical hours in direct patient care as a nurse practitioner in the population-focus for which you are certified, within the current 5-year period of certification is required. CE certificates must show clear accreditation by an appropriate authorizing entity such as, but not limited to, the American Academy of Family Physicians (AAFP), American Association of Nurse Practitioners (AANP), Accreditation Council for Continuing Medical Education (ACCME), Accreditation Council for Pharmacy Education (ACPE), and the American Nurses Credentialing Center (ANCC). However, Advanced Burn Life Support (ABLS), Advanced Cardiovascular Life Support (ACLS), Advanced Life Support in Obstetrics (ALSO), Advanced Trauma Life Support (ATLS), Neonatal Resuscitation Program (NRP), and Pediatric Advanced Life Support (PALS) are accepted for ANP, A-GNP, FNP, and GNP recertification. A minimum number of 100 CEs in your advanced practice role and population-focus is required; 25 of the 100 CEs must be pharmacology credits designated explicitly on your CE certificate/s. Appropriate documentation for Preceptorship includes the AANPCB Preceptorship Form (available under "Forms" on the navigation bar), a letter of appreciation from the university supervising faculty that states hours the student was precepted, or a certificate of appreciation awarded that states hours the student was precepted.
